4 Tips and Tactics to Find the Best Pharma Franchise Company for PCD

[vc_row][vc_column][vc_empty_space][vc_column_text]

If you have decided to be a part of the pharmaceutical industry, the best investment will be seeking a PCD franchise from the most promising companies operating in India. Finding the right company is not an easy task. There are multiple options available. Here is a list of tips to consider while finding the best brand to seek a pharma PCD franchise company.

Expert tips to find a pharma PCD company:

  1. Product portfolio

Decide on which health sector you want to concentrate on and start scouting for the most promising brands operating in the market. You will get a plethora of names for PCD franchising. Check the portfolio of all the names you have shortlisted and find the product ranges offered. The more variety you can get the better control you can avail of on a selected market.

  1. Service and support

Service and support are the two prime pillars of this industry. You will need assistance, service, and support from the pharmaceutical company all the time. A proper pharma PCD franchise company will deliver the best support to maintain a formidable supply channel. This will help you establish your business.

  1. Industry experience and expertise

Check the certification and license of a pharmaceutical manufacturing company beforehand. You need to be very sure that all the products are being manufactured sticking to the standard industry protocols and GMP guidelines. Check the experience and level of expertise of a company before seeking business opportunities.

  1. Presence

It is mandatory to analyze the reputation and presence of a pharma PCD franchise company in the Indian market so that you can easily push the products with the help of an established brand name.

Challenges While Taking Franchise from PCD Pharma Distributors

[vc_row][vc_column][vc_empty_space][vc_column_text]

Every business has its own risks. Apart from the benefits and profitable paths, the risks should also be considered to make a proper decision. One of the best business paths followed by investors these days is seeking PCD pharma franchise distributors. The franchise from the top manufacturers and distributors come with both advantages and risks. Here is what you will face as challenges, when you want to choose a PCD franchise:

  1. Compatibility issues

While choosing a PCD franchise in the pharmaceutical domain, you should check the certifications and the product lines. Apart from the production quality, GMP, and product range, it is hard to look into other factors inside a company. Hence, compatibility issues can become a challenge after initiating the business. The reputed companies do not cause such issues rather provide solutions on the go.

  1. Marketing conditions

Choosing a market can be one of the toughest decisions to make. The conditions can change anytime as the market is quite dynamic. It also depends on the rules and regulations mandated, and changed by the regulatory bodies. Seeking PCD pharma franchise distributors will be ideal when you consider the ongoing rules and regulations to reduce the challenges.

  1. No maintaining proper records

Another issue that can be a huge challenge is not maintaining a proper record and stock while doing business. Seeking a franchise is easy but you will need a good support team. From marketing to stock maintenance, everything has to be done aptly. You should be prepared beforehand to avoid such challenges, while seeking PCD pharma franchise distributors.

  1. Economic condition

The economic condition of the pharmaceutical industry and the company you want to select should be analyzed properly to avoid hurdles.

10 Mistakes PCD Companies Make With Third-Party Manufacturing (and the Red Flags)

Most third-party manufacturing arrangements do not fail dramatically. They fail quietly, in month nine, over something that was visible in week one and nobody looked at. Here are the mistakes that actually cost people money — and the red flags that predict them.

If you want the checklist version, read how to choose a drug manufacturing company. This page is the other half: what goes wrong.

Mistake 1 — Asking for the rate before the certificate

Almost everyone does this, and it is the root of most of what follows. A rate tells you nothing until you know which plant is making the medicine and whether that plant is certified for your dosage form. Certificate first. Rate second. If that order feels awkward to the person you are talking to, that is your first data point.

Mistake 2 — Accepting "we are WHO-GMP certified" as an answer

Red flag: any certification claim without a site name.

WHO-GMP is issued to premises, not companies. The document is headed "Site Certificate" and names one address. So the claim "we are WHO-GMP certified" can be entirely true and still tell you nothing about who made your medicine — a marketing firm can say it while the certified site belongs to someone else entirely.

Ask: which site, at what address, certified for which forms, under which licence number, valid until when.

Mistake 3 — Not asking whose licence your product is made under

Red flag: vagueness about ownership. "Our facilities." "Our associated units." "Our manufacturing partners."

Plenty of companies offering third-party manufacturing do not own a plant — they take your order and place it with someone who does. That is not automatically wrong. But it decides who you can actually call when a batch is late, short or wrong, and it usually means a margin in between. Ask the question directly. The licence number ends up printed on your pack either way.

Mistake 4 — Comparing quotes that are not comparable

Rates move with composition, order quantity, packing specification, and whether you supply packing material. Two quotes are only comparable when all four match. Most people compare a per-unit number across four manufacturers who quoted on four different bases, then pick the lowest and wonder why it was not the cheapest.

Mistake 5 — Ignoring the MOQ until it is too late

Red flag: a rate quoted without a batch size attached to it.

The minimum order quantity is what decides whether this is viable for you at all. A good price against a batch you cannot sell inside its shelf life is not a good price — it is dead stock with a nice number on it. Ask for the MOQ before the rate, every time.

Mistake 6 — Assuming one plant can make your whole range

Red flag: any company offering every dosage form from a single facility.

Beta-lactam antibiotics legally require physically segregated premises. Ophthalmics and injectables need sterile lines. Ayurvedic products are licensed under a separate Act. A broad range always sits across dedicated sites — so the honest answer to "who makes your injectable?" is a different site name, not a shrug. If nobody will tell you which site each form comes from, you have learned something.

Mistake 7 — Treating documentation as optional

Red flag: hesitation over a certificate of analysis.

A batch manufacturing record and a certificate of analysis should arrive with every consignment as standard — not on request, not as a favour, not "we'll send it later." A manufacturer who has to be chased for a COA is telling you exactly how the next twelve months will go.

Mistake 8 — Not reading the liability clause

Who carries rejected material? Who carries damage in transit? Leakage and breakage between plant and warehouse is normally the transporter's liability, which is why freight insurance appears on the builty. Find that out before your first consignment arrives dented, not after.

Mistake 9 — Skipping the trademark

Your brand name is yours to clear. If it infringes, that is your recall and your loss — the manufacturer printed what you told them to print. Get the filing done before artwork, not after production.

Mistake 10 — Never asking who else that plant serves

This is the one that decides month nine. A plant making stock for one marketing company is inspected by the drug controller and nobody else. A plant manufacturing on contract for other pharmaceutical companies is audited by every one of them — on their schedule, to their standard, with the power to cancel.

When an API runs short, someone decides who gets the batch. You cannot negotiate that discipline into a contract. It is either already there or it is not.

Frequently asked questions

What are the red flags when choosing a third-party manufacturer?

A certification claim with no site name; vagueness about whose licence your product is made under; a rate quoted without a minimum batch size; any company offering every dosage form from one plant; and hesitation over supplying a certificate of analysis. Each one predicts a specific problem later.

What is the most common mistake in third-party manufacturing?

Asking for the rate before the site certificate. Everything else follows from it — you cannot judge a price until you know which plant makes the medicine and whether it is certified for your dosage form. Certificate first, rate second. Reluctance at that request is itself the answer.

Why should I ask who else a plant manufactures for?

Because it decides what happens in a shortage. A plant serving one marketing company is inspected by the drug controller alone. A plant manufacturing for other pharmaceutical companies is audited by all of them, with the power to cancel. That discipline cannot be written into your contract — it exists or it does not.

Who is liable for damaged stock in third-party manufacturing?

Manufacturing defects sit with the manufacturer; the site certificate states batch quality is their responsibility. Damage in transit, leakage or breakage, normally sits with the transporter, which is why freight insurance is charged on the builty. Read the liability clause before your first consignment, not after.
